#MonashCutsWatch was a campaign run in Semester 2 , 2020 of the damage the universities did to staff during the COVID pandemic.

This page is kept for historical methods, and includes the survey we created at the time to gauge staff impact.

The ABC and Australian Financial Review reported that 477 casual staff at Monash lost work when COVID first hit

Professional, support and facilities services

  • 55+ library staff cut, including Learning Skills Advisors

  • Reduced staffing in eSolutions

  • Outsourced cleaning staff stood down

Teaching

General reports of less availability of teaching staff to students.

Many units are only running tutorials every second week.

Art Design and Architecture

Reduced number of tutors and increase in student:teacher ratio

Arts

  • Indigenous Studies - casuals cut for first year units, permanent staff taking on more teaching duties

  • Film Studies - casual and fixed term contracts not being renewed

  • ATS1304 Intro to Television Studies - tutorials cut to every other week

  • ATS3171 Medieval philosophy: Jews, Christians and Muslims on Plato and Aristotle CUT

  • ATS2907 Modern Islam CUT

  • ATS2380 Australia: Migrant Nation CUT

  • ATS3890 Egypt's Golden Age - tutorials cut and replaced with Moodle forum

Engineering

ECE4044, ECE4045 - Demonstrators cut

Science

Lectures being re-used

Staff cuts in School of Physics and Astronomy

BIO2040 - staff cut

PSY3120 - tutorials cut to every other week
